We provide IT Staff Augmentation Services!

Sr. Etl Developer Resume

2.00/5 (Submit Your Rating)

Rockford, IL

PROFESSIONAL SUMMARY:

  • 8+ years’ experience in all phases of Analysis, Design, Development, Implementation and support of Data Warehousing Applications using tools like Informatica, Oracle and Unix.
  • Extensive experience with Data Extraction, Transformation, and Loading (ETL) from disparate data sources like Multiple Relational Databases (Teradata, Oracle, SQL SERVER, DB2) and Flat Files.
  • Extensively worked on the ETL mappings, analysis and documentation of OLAP reports requirements. Solid understanding of OLAP concepts and challenges, especially with large data sets.
  • Well versed in OLTP Data Modeling, Data warehousing concepts.
  • Good in data modeling knowledge in Dimensional Data modeling, Star Schema, Snow - Flake Schema, FACT and Dimensions tables.
  • Experience in creating and executing SQL Queries to database such as MS-SQL Server, MySQL, and Oracle.
  • Experience in writing UNIX shell scripts, SQL scripts for development, automation of ETL process, error handling and auditing purposes.
  • Expertise in Data warehousing concepts like OLTP/OLAP System Study, Analysis, and E-R modeling, developing database Schemas like Star schema and Snowflake schema used in relational, dimensional, and multidimensional data modelling
  • In depth knowledge of Oracle Identity Manager, Oracle Access Manager and Directory Services.
  • Expertise in installation and configuration of Oracle Identity Manager (OIM), Oracle Access Manager (OAM), Oracle Directory Server Enterprise Edition (ODSEE).
  • Strong understanding of SDLC & Processes used for software development including Waterfall, Agile methodologies.
  • Experience in Cross-functional team coordination with Architects, Developers, Data Teams, Business teams and key stakeholders to ensure project success.
  • In depth knowledge of Managing the identification, development and prioritization of bug fixes and software enhancements.
  • Good in data analytics to identify corporate business risks, leading to the project development.

TECHNICAL SKILLS:

ETL Tools: Informatica PowerCenter 10.0/9.6/8.x, InformaticaPowerExchange9.6/8.x

Operating Systems: Windows XP/Vista/7/8/10 Macintosh, Linux, Mac OS

Modeling and Wireframe tools: Balsamiq, Rational Rose, MS Vision

SDLC Methodologies: Agile, Waterfall, SCRUM, RUP

Business Skills: Change Management, Impact Analysis, JAD Sessions, SWOT analysis, Project Planning

Requirement & Project Management Tools: JIRA, Asana, Trello, MS Project, MS SharePoint Server, Rational Requisite Pro, Rally

Testing Tools: HP QC v10.0, HP ALM V11.5, Load Runner

Microsoft Tools: Word,MS Excel functions and pivot tables

Reporting tools: MS Office Suite, Crystal, Tableau Desktop, Business Objects

Languages: HTML, XML, SQL, PL/SQL, Linux, UNIX Shell Scripting, Java, C, C++

Databases: MS SQL Server, MS Access, Oracle 11g/10g, TeraData

EXPERIENCE:

Sr. ETL Developer

Confidential, Rockford, IL

Responsibilities:

  • A seasoned ETL developer with 6 years of IT experience in the Analysis, Design, Development, Testing and Implementation of business application system for Retail, Banking, Insurance & Manufacturing.
  • Strong Data Warehousing ETL experience of using Informatica 10.0.1/9.1/8.6.1/ PowerCenter Client tools - Mapping Designer, Repository manager, Workflow Manager/Monitor and Server tools - Informatica Server, Repository Server manager.
  • Experience in all phases of Data warehouse development from requirements gathering for the data warehouse to develop the code, Unit Testing and Documenting.
  • Strong experience in Extraction, Transformation and Loading (ETL) data from various sources into Data Warehouses and Data Marts using Informatica Power Center (Repository Manager, Designer, Workflow Manager, Workflow Monitor, Metadata Manger), Power Connect as ETL tool on Oracle, DB2 and SQL Server Databases.
  • Hands-on experience across all stages of Software Development Life Cycle (SDLC) including business requirement analysis, data mapping, build, unit testing, systems integration and user acceptance testing.
  • Experience with dimensional modelling using star schema and snowflake models.
  • Understand the business rules completely based on High Level document specifications and implements the data transformation methodologies.
  • Created UNIX shell scripts to run the Informatica workflows and controlling the ETL flow.
  • Vast experience in Designing and developing complex mappings from varied transformation logic like Unconnected and Connected lookups, Source Qualifier, Router, Filter, Expression, Aggregator, Joiner, Update Strategy etc.

Sr.ETL Developer

Confidential - Austin, TX

Responsibilities

  • Involved in creation of HLD and LLD document based on BR and got those reviewed by customers along with detailed project time lines.
  • Created complex mappings in Power Center Designer using Aggregate, Expression, Filter, and Sequence Generator, Update Strategy, Union, Lookup, Joiner, XML Source Qualifier and Stored procedure transformations.
  • Worked on Power Center Tools like designer, workflow manager, workflow monitor and repository manager.
  • Developed the mappings, applied rules and transformation logics as per the source and target system requirements.
  • Used Informatica as ETL tool, and stored procedures to pull data from source systems/ files, cleanse, transform and load data into the Teradata using Teradata Utilities.
  • Designing the ETLs and conducting review meets Involvement in implementation of BTEQ jobs.
  • Wrote appropriate code in the conversions as per the Business Logic using BTEQ, Fast Exports, Multi loads and Fast Load scripts.
  • Performed data quality analysis, gathered information to determine data sources, data targets, data definitions, data relationships, and documented business rules.
  • Worked with business analysts to identify appropriate sources for data warehouse and prepared the Business Release Documents, documented business rules, functional and technical designs, test cases and user guides.
  • Coding using BTEQ SQL of TERADATA, wrote UNIX scripts to validate, format and execute the SQL's on UNIX environment.
  • Created mapping documents to outline data flow from sources to targets. Parsed high-level design specification to simple ETL coding and mapping standards.
  • Involved in performance tuning of the Informatica Power Center Mappings/Sessions.
  • Used Self-CAT for validating, promoting, importing and exporting jobs from development environment to testing environment.
  • Created ETL reusable processes for Error handling & Audit tracking.
  • Created test cases for Unit testing and System testing.
  • Developed Processes to cleanse the source data as per Business Supplied Cleansing rules.
  • Wrote complex SQL Queries to extract data from GE Sales Management systems • Extracted Data from Different SAP Source systems tables using Informatica.
  • Created schedulers for daily running of workflows to populate data into warehouse.
  • Responsible for Unit Testing, Integration Testing and helped with User Acceptance Testing.
  • Involved in Initial loads, Incremental loads and Daily loads to ensure that the data is loaded in the tables in a timely and appropriate manner.
  • Developed Informatica processes to extract data from source to staging.
  • Developed ETL processes to load various ODS tables, Dimensions and Facts.
  • Applied transformation rules by leveraging wide variety of Informatica transformations like SQL, lookup, aggregate and router transformations, etc.
  • Generated sessions and workflows and applied suitable properties for improvising the performance.
  • Performed Unit testing the implemented solutions in development and testing environment and deploying them in Production.
  • Tuned the performance of jobs by following Control-m best practices and also applied several methods to get best performance by decreasing the run time of workflows.
  • Scheduling jobs and implementing dependencies if necessary using Control-m.
  • Managed post production issues and delivered all assignments/projects within specified time lines.
  • Involved in unit testing, Integration testing and User acceptance testing of the mappings.
  • Involved in Migrating the Informatica objects using Unix SVN from Dev to QA Repository.
  • Worked on developing workflows and sessions and monitoring them to ensure data is properly loaded on to the target tables.
  • Responsible for scheduling workflows, error checking, production support, maintenance and testing of ETL procedures using Informatica session logs.

Environment: MS SQL Server 2014/ 2012/2008 R2/2008, SQL Server Data Tools (SSRS /SSAS/SSIS), T-SQL Enterprise Manager, C#, Microsoft Azure, Data Factory.

Informatica/ETL Developer

Confidential, - Irving, TX

Responsibilities:

  • Worked on building the ETL architecture and Source to Target mapping to load data into Data warehouse.
  • Involved in the installation and configuration of Informatica Power Center 10.1 and evaluated Partition concepts in Power Center 10.1.
  • Developed various mappings using Mapping Designer and worked with Aggregator, Lookup, Filter, Router, Joiner, Source Qualifier, Expression, Stored Procedure, Sorter and Sequence Generator transformations.
  • Created stored procedures, views, user defined functions and common table expressions.
  • Generated underlying data for the reports through SSIS exported cleaned data from Excel Spreadsheets, Text file, MS Access and CSV files to data warehouse.
  • Managed the Metadata associated with the ETL processes used to populate the Data Warehouse.
  • Involved in IDS Services like building Business logics, analyzing the structure and data quality, creating a single view of data etc.
  • Worked on Informatica cloud for creating source and target objects, developed source to target mappings.
  • Involved in importing the existing Power center workflows as Informatica Cloud Service tasks by utilizing Informatica Cloud Integration.
  • Involved in Data integration, monitoring, auditing using Informatica Cloud Designer.
  • Worked on Data Synchronization and Data Replication in Informatica cloud.
  • Written PL/SQL scripts created stored procedures and functions and debugged them.
  • Created Mapplets, reusable transformations and used them in different mappings. Used Type 2 SCD mappings to update slowly Changing Dimension Tables.
  • Involved in Production Support by performing Normal Loads, Bulk Loads, Initial Loads, Incremental Loads, Daily loads and Monthly loads and Developed reports based on issues related to the data warehouse.
  • Used different Informatica Data Quality transformations in the Developer and Configured match properties match paths, fuzzy match key, fuzzy and exact match columns.
  • Experience in optimization and query performance tuning in Netezza using various techniques involving distribution analysis, data-type analysis, zone maps etc.
  • Created profiles, rules, scorecards for data profiling and quality using IDQ.
  • Used Informatica Data Quality for addresses and names clean-ups and developed error handling & data quality checks to pull out the right data.
  • Used IDQ to cleanse and accuracy check the project data, check for duplicate or redundant records.
  • Used debugger to test the mapping and fix the bugs and identified the bottlenecks in all levels to tune the performance and Resolved the production support tickets using remedy.
  • Developed monitoring scripts in UNIX and moved Data Files to another server by using SCP on UNIX platform.
  • Extensively used Teradata Utilities like Fast-Load, Multi-Load, BTEQ & Fast-Export.
  • Created Teradata External loader connections such as M Load, Upsert and Update, Fast load while loading data into the target tables in Teradata Database.
  • Involved creating the tables in Teradata and setting up the various environments like DEV, SIT, UAT and PROD.

Environment: Informatica Power Center 10.1, Oracle12C, Informatica Cloud, IDS 9.6.1, IDQ 9.6.1 Teradata 14.0, SQL Server 2014, Teradata Data Mover, Autosys Scheduler Tool, Netezza, UNIX, Toad, PL/SQL, SSIS, Power Connect, DB2, Business Objects XI3.5.

Informatica/ETL Developer

Confidential

Responsibilities:

  • Collected business, system, and functional requirements related to user account and lifecycle management by conducting detailed interview with clients, business users, stakeholders, and Subject Matter Experts (SME's).
  • Involved in gathering and analysis business requirement and writing requirement specification documents and identified data sources and targets.
  • Communicated with business customers to discuss the issues and requirements.
  • Designed, documented and configured the Informatica MDM Hub to support loading, cleansing of data.
  • Involved in implementing the Land Process of loading the customer/product Data Set into Informatica MDM from various source systems.
  • Worked on data cleansing and standardization using the cleanse functions in Informatica MDM.
  • Developed ETL programs using Informatica to implement the business requirements.
  • Developed several IDQ complex mappings in Informatica a variety of Power Center, transformations, Mapping Parameters, Mapping Variables, Mapplets& Parameter files in Mapping Designer using Informatica Power Center.
  • Profiled the data using Informatica Data Explorer (IDE) and performed Proof of Concept for Informatica Data Quality (IDQ).
  • Used Informatica Power Center to load data from different data sources like xml, flat files and Oracle, Teradata, Salesforce.
  • Migrated servers from 1and1 to AWS Elastic Cloud (EC2), databases (RDS).
  • Developed the SQL scripts for the business rules using Unix Shell and NZSQL for Netezza.
  • Imported the IDQ address standardized mappings into Informatica Designer as a Mapplets.
  • Utilized of Informatica IDQ to complete initial data profiling and matching/removing duplicate data
  • Used relational SQL wherever possible to minimize the data transfer over the network.
  • Identified and validated the Critical Data Elements in IDQ.
  • Built several reusable components on IDQ using Standardizers and Reference tables which can be applied directly to standardize and enrich Address information.
  • Effectively worked in Informatica version-based environment and used deployment groups to migrate the objects.
  • Used debugger in identifying bugs in existing mappings by analyzing data flow, evaluating transformations.
  • Worked on CDC (Change Data Capture) to implement SCD (Slowly Changing Dimensions) Type 1 and Type 2
  • Extensively used various active and passive transformations like Filter Transformation, Router Transformation, Expression Transformation, Source Qualifier Transformation, Joiner Transformation, and Look up Transformation, Update Strategy Transformation, Sequence Generator Transformation, and Aggregator Transformation.
  • Designed workflows with many sessions with decision, assignment task, event wait, and event raise tasks, used Informatica scheduler to schedule jobs.
  • Used the Teradata fast load utilities to load data into tables
  • Used SQL tools like TOAD to run SQL queries and validate the data.
  • Converted all the jobs scheduled in Maestro to Autosys scheduler as the per requirements
  • Worked on maintaining the master data using Informatica MDM
  • Wrote UNIX Shell Scripts for Informatica Pre-Session, Post-Session and Autosys scripts for scheduling the jobs (work flows)
  • Performed tuning of queries, targets, sources, mappings, and sessions.
  • Used Linux scripts and necessary Test Plans to ensure the successful execution of the data loading processWorked with the Quality Assurance team to build the test cases to perform unit, Integration, functional and performance Testing.

Environment: Informatica Power Center 10.1, UNIX, SQL, IDQ, IDE, CDC, MDM, Java, Linux, Perl, AWS, WINSCP, Shell, PL/SQL, Netezza, Teradata, Microsoft SQL Server 2008, and Microsoft Visual studio

OIM Analyst

Confidential, Denver, CO

Responsibilities:

  • Worked on designing, implementation and management of OIM, including capacity, performance, availability, automated provisioning, and event management.
  • Worked on multiple OOTB and custom connectors like Active Directory connectors to support both trusted and target reconciliation.
  • Implemented Role and Attribute Based Access Policies using Oracle Access Manager.
  • Developed OIM schedule tasks to auto revoke the access in OIM and generate Request ID when User transferred or terminated use cases.
  • Designed and customized OIM Adapters to carry-out auto provisioning and de-provisioning.
  • Generated automated daily reports using custom shell scripts to reduce time efforts in finding discrepancies by analyzing logs.
  • Worked closely with various technology teams and provided technical expertise to guide them on integration projects.
  • Maintained continuous improvement through the development and support of effective KPIs and Service level agreements.

We'd love your feedback!